CITY EDITION. PUBLISHED AT 4 P.M. BRITISH AND FOREIGN

United Press Association— By Electric Telegraph— 'Copyright. (Received May 29, 10.56 a.m.) * MISS ADA CROSSLEY. LONDON, May 28. It- is announced that Miss Ada Crossley's proposed Australasian t ou ? as been abandoned. (Received May 29, 10.44 a.m.) AN EARTHQUAKE. An earthquake shock has been experienced, at Corfu. " . - A CURIOUS SNOWFALL. Snow 'permeated with ashes fell at Lucerne.
